In a continuing effort to educate people about overcoming infertility, physician experts from Shady Grove Fertility will engage with individuals and couples through online webinars, live community Glow events, and in-person seminars throughout Maryland, Pennsylvania, Virginia, and Washington, D.C.

Rockville, MD (PRWEB) November 04, 2016

Shady Grove Fertility, the largest fertility center in the nation, celebrating 25 years and more than 40,000 babies born—continues to play an active role in educating the community about overcoming infertility. The practice will be opening its doors in all four regions it serves—Maryland, Pennsylvania, Virginia, and Washington, D.C. —throughout the month of November and beyond as part of its ongoing patient education series. These online and in-person events provide attendees with the opportunity to learn the latest information about infertility. Each event concludes with a question and answer session providing attendees with the opportunity to engage either in-person or virtually with a physician expert with the goal in mind to make the events as personal and informative for all attendees.

Shady Grove Fertility’s patient education program aims to provide attendees with the appropriate tools and resources so that they feel empowered to take the most important first step: scheduling an appointment for an initial consultation.

For individuals who enjoy using an app to learn about their fertility, Shady Grove Fertility has partnered with the fertility app, Glow, in an effort to educate the thousands of active app users about their personal fertility health, reproductive options, and the infertility treatment process.

In November, SGF’s weekly ask-the-expert Q&A forum on Glow will cover topics such as dispelling common fertility myths and types of fertility treatment options. Stephen Greenhouse, M.D., of Shady Grove Fertility’s Fair Oaks and Haymarket, VA offices will be hosting the Q&A “Types of Fertility Treatment Options” on Wednesday, November 9, 2016 at 12:00 p.m.

With a number of recent media stories circulating about the effectiveness of natural cycle in-vitro fertilization (IVF) vs. stimulated in-vitro fertilization (IVF) and a recent study presented by Shady Grove Fertility at the American Society for Reproductive Medicine’s 2016 Scientific Congress & Expo., Dr. Greenhouse will be answering audience questions about the medical differences in treatment for natural cycle IVF and stimulated IVF and the difference in success rates associated with each treatment type.

About Shady Grove Fertility

Shady Grove Fertility is a leading fertility and IVF center of excellence offering patients individualized care, innovative financial options, and pregnancy rates among the highest of all national centers. 2016 commemorates 25 years of Shady Grove Fertility providing medical and service excellence to patients from all 50 states and 35 countries around the world, and celebrates over 40,000 babies born—more than any other center in the nation. Today, 34 reproductive endocrinologists, supported by a highly specialized team of 600 urologists, Ph.D. scientists, geneticists, and staff care for patients in 19 full-service offices and six satellite sites throughout Maryland, Pennsylvania, Virginia, and Washington, D.C. Shady Grove Fertility physicians actively train residents and reproductive endocrinology fellows and invest in continuous clinical research and education to advance the field of reproductive medicine through numerous academic appointments and partnerships such as Georgetown Medical School, Walter Reed National Military Medical Center, the University of Maryland, and the National Institutes of Health.
